The Twelve Cataclysms
Rob Queen, author
Never rob a Magi’s tower unless you’re willing to face the consequences. Vie knows the job’s dangerous: the Apocryptein is the most secure tower in the city of Reservwyresport. Then again, the thief possesses a little magic of her own, and the payoff seems worth the risk. Lord Sesellebach tel Haphenasis, warden of the Apocryptein, is not a forgiving man. Finding a short, skinny woman looting his tower, the Magi’s reaction is predictably volatile—and a volatile mage is a destructive mage, even if he should know better. Thief and Magi survive their encounter, but the Apocryptein isn’t so lucky. The tower lies in ruins, its destruction releasing twelve unimaginably powerful beings into the world. Left loose, the Twelve Cataclysms will lay waste to the world. Someone’s got to stop them, and the ruling Magi feels it’s only just that the task should fall to those who released them. Neither Vie nor Haphenasis agree, but the matter’s out of their hands. That the two would rather kill each other than cooperate is, as far as their judges are concerned, of no great importance.
